Basic Concepts of Valve Inserts
Valve inserts, also known as valve seats, are components that provide a seating surface for the engine’s valves. They are essential for ensuring a proper seal between the valve and the cylinder head, which is necessary for maintaining compression and preventing the escape of combustion gases. Valve inserts interact closely with the valves, valve springs, and other components of the valve train to facilitate the opening and closing of the valves at precise intervals 1.

Compatibility of Valve Insert Part 3090704 with Cummins Engines
The Valve Insert part 3090704, manufactured by Cummins, is designed to fit a variety of Cummins engines. This part is integral to the proper functioning of the engine’s valve system, ensuring efficient and reliable performance. Below is a detailed breakdown of the engines that are compatible with this specific valve insert:
ISM Series Engines
- ISM CM570
- ISM CM570/870
- ISM CM876
- ISM11 CM876 SN
The ISM series engines, including the ISM CM570, ISM CM570/870, ISM CM876, and ISM11 CM876 SN, are designed for heavy-duty applications. The Valve Insert part 3090704 is compatible with these engines, ensuring that the valves operate smoothly and efficiently, which is crucial for maintaining the performance and longevity of these engines.
L10 Series Engines
- L10 CELECT
- L10 MECHANICAL
The L10 series engines, both CELECT and MECHANICAL variants, benefit from the Valve Insert part 3090704. This part is engineered to fit seamlessly into these engines, providing the necessary support and durability required for their operation. The compatibility ensures that the valves function correctly, contributing to the overall efficiency and reliability of the engines.
M11 Series Engines
- M11 CELECT
- M11 CELECT PLUS
- M11 MECHANICAL
The M11 series engines, including the CELECT, CELECT PLUS, and MECHANICAL versions, are also compatible with the Valve Insert part 3090704. This part is designed to meet the specific requirements of these engines, ensuring that the valves operate with minimal friction and maximum efficiency. The use of this valve insert helps in maintaining the performance standards of the M11 engines.
QSM11 Series Engines
- QSM11 CM570
- QSM11 CM876
The QSM11 series engines, specifically the QSM11 CM570 and QSM11 CM876, are engineered for high-performance applications. The Valve Insert part 3090704 is compatible with these engines, providing the necessary support for the valves to function optimally. This compatibility is crucial for ensuring that these engines deliver the power and efficiency expected in demanding environments.

Role of Part 3090704 Valve Insert in Engine Systems
The Valve Insert, identified by part number 3090704, is an integral component within the engine’s valve train system. It is specifically designed to interface with the cylinder head, ensuring a secure and efficient operation of the valve mechanism.
When installed, the Valve Insert sits within the cylinder head, providing a hardened surface for the valve seat. This design enhances the durability and performance of the valve, allowing it to withstand the high temperatures and pressures generated during engine operation.
The Valve Insert works in conjunction with the camshaft, which operates the valve through the use of lifters, pushrods, and rocker arms. This coordinated movement ensures that the valve opens and closes at precise intervals, allowing for the intake of air-fuel mixture and the expulsion of exhaust gases.
In engines utilizing a cylinder top level assembly head or a cylinder (top level assembly) head, the Valve Insert plays a significant role in maintaining the integrity of the combustion chamber. It ensures that the valve seat remains intact under the extreme conditions within the engine.
Furthermore, the Valve Insert is a key component when performing an engine overhaul. It is often included in overhaul kits to replace worn or damaged valve seats, restoring the engine’s performance to its original specifications.
